Those boards don't look any better than homemade - no silkscreen, not solder mask...
I agree, + appear either overetched on several small spots (poor exposure template?) or not tin covered. The matte and somehow "unhealty" colour of the surface of the tin layer indicates that those boards are not HAL (Hot Air Levelled) but that it`s chemically applied (not quite sure because photo resolution is not high enough). If this is the case there are several areas where the stuff shows a slight discolouration already now (the darker line character "shadows"), which could be a sign of corrosion underneath (no proper preparation of the copper surface). This discoloration/corossion would proceed and expand from there, resulting in nasty irisating blackish & rainbow colourations in a few weeks/month, those areas will look like sh..... then and of course would be completely unsolderable too.
